Solution Overview

Problem

Current network configurations for 4G and 5G networks lead to suboptimal coverage and reduced accuracy in data consumption tracking due to bifurcated network experiences, computational deficiencies, and reliance on external systems for reconciliation and synchronization.

Innovation Solution

Implementing a Diameter Routing Agent (DRA) and Subscriber Location Function (SLF) to route 4G network traffic to the 5G Charging Function (CHF) for fallback sessions, enabling real-time network consumption tracking and policy management within the 5G network, eliminating the need for 4G Online Charging Function (OCS) and external systems.

Data Source

PatentUS11765277B2System and method for hybrid network data consumption tracking in a wireless network
Publication Date: 2023.09.19 VERIZON PATENT & LICENSING INC

AI summary

Disclosed are systems and methods for intelligent, real-time network consumption tracking and traffic steering in fifth-generation (5G) networks via a network configuration and implementation. The disclosed hybrid network traffic steering is effectuated by using Diameter Routing Agent (DRA) and Subscriber Location Function (SLF) to route/steer fourth-generation (4G) network traffic by 5G subscribers to a 5G Charging Function (CHF) for 4G fallback network consumptions. Network currency consumption tracking is performed by the 5G CHF. The CHF dictates policy rules for 5G networks via the Policy Control Function (PCF) of the 5G Core, and dictates policy rules for 4G networks via the Policy and Charging Rules Functions (PCRF) for fallback sessions.
